I was recording the US open tennis from CBS (5.1, SF Bay area KPIX) . The event ended at 3pm, but I know tennis always goes overtime, so I created a timer event that extended until 4pm .
I was watching the broadcast defferred by about 1/2hr, in order to be able to skip commercials.
The 921 stopped recording at the 3pm mark. There was nothing after it. I missed the end of the 2nd set of Blake / Robredo as a result ! I'm very upset !!!
When I went to the recorded event list, I was in for a shock. See the attached picture. The second part of the recording is -19 minutes and -1198s long ! If I select to view it, the entire 921 hangs, and stops answering any remote commands, including power. The only fix is to unplug it from the wall ... It took me two tries to figure that out. And we all know how long it takes for the 921 to come back up ...
By that time, I had missed the 3rd set of the match as well !!!
